奥斯陆莫拉菌KMC41菌株的全基因组序列,该菌株可产生4-甲基-3-己烯酸,这是洗衣过程中一种主要的恶臭化合物。

Complete Genome Sequence of Moraxella osloensis Strain KMC41, a Producer of 4-Methyl-3-Hexenoic Acid, a Major Malodor Compound in Laundry.

Abstract

We report the complete genome sequence of Moraxella osloensis strain KMC41, isolated from laundry with malodor. The KMC41 genome comprises a 2,445,556-bp chromosome and three plasmids. A fatty acid desaturase and at least four β-oxidation-related genes putatively associated with 4-methyl-3-hexenoic acid generation were detected in the KMC41 chromosome.

摘要

我们报告了从有恶臭的洗衣房分离出的奥斯陆莫拉菌KMC41菌株的全基因组序列。KMC41基因组由一条2,445,556碱基对的染色体和三个质粒组成。在KMC41染色体中检测到一个脂肪酸去饱和酶和至少四个可能与4-甲基-3-己烯酸生成相关的β-氧化相关基因。
